use std::fmt;
use rustc_macros::{Decodable, Encodable, HashStable_Generic};
use rustc_span::{Span, Symbol};
use thin_vec::ThinVec;
use crate::attr::version::RustcVersion;
#[derive(Encodable, Decodable, Clone, Debug, PartialEq, Eq, Hash, HashStable_Generic)]
pub enum CfgEntry {
All(ThinVec<CfgEntry>, Span),
Any(ThinVec<CfgEntry>, Span),
Not(Box<CfgEntry>, Span),
Bool(bool, Span),
NameValue { name: Symbol, value: Option<Symbol>, span: Span },
Version(Option<RustcVersion>, Span),
}
impl CfgEntry {
pub fn lower_spans(&mut self, lower_span: impl Copy + Fn(Span) -> Span) {
match self {
CfgEntry::All(subs, span) | CfgEntry::Any(subs, span) => {
*span = lower_span(*span);
subs.iter_mut().for_each(|sub| sub.lower_spans(lower_span));
}
CfgEntry::Not(sub, span) => {
*span = lower_span(*span);
sub.lower_spans(lower_span);
}
CfgEntry::Bool(_, span)
| CfgEntry::NameValue { span, .. }
| CfgEntry::Version(_, span) => {
*span = lower_span(*span);
}
}
}
pub fn span(&self) -> Span {
let (Self::All(_, span)
| Self::Any(_, span)
| Self::Not(_, span)
| Self::Bool(_, span)
| Self::NameValue { span, .. }
| Self::Version(_, span)) = self;
*span
}
/// Same as `PartialEq` but doesn't check spans and ignore order of cfgs.
pub fn is_equivalent_to(&self, other: &Self) -> bool {
match (self, other) {
(Self::All(a, _), Self::All(b, _)) | (Self::Any(a, _), Self::Any(b, _)) => {
a.len() == b.len() && a.iter().all(|a| b.iter().any(|b| a.is_equivalent_to(b)))
}
(Self::Not(a, _), Self::Not(b, _)) => a.is_equivalent_to(b),
(Self::Bool(a, _), Self::Bool(b, _)) => a == b,
(
Self::NameValue { name: name1, value: value1, .. },
Self::NameValue { name: name2, value: value2, .. },
) => name1 == name2 && value1 == value2,
(Self::Version(a, _), Self::Version(b, _)) => a == b,
_ => false,
}
}
}
impl fmt::Display for CfgEntry {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result {
fn write_entries(
name: &str,
entries: &[CfgEntry],
f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>,
) -> fmt::Result {
write!(f, "{name}(")?;
for (nb, entry) in entries.iter().enumerate() {
if nb != 0 {
f.write_str(", ")?;
}
entry.fmt(f)?;
}
f.write_str(")")
}
match self {
Self::All(entries, _) => write_entries("all", entries, f),
Self::Any(entries, _) => write_entries("any", entries, f),
Self::Not(entry, _) => write!(f, "not({entry})"),
Self::Bool(value, _) => write!(f, "{value}"),
Self::NameValue { name, value, .. } => {
match value {
// We use `as_str` and debug display to have characters escaped and `"`
// characters surrounding the string.
Some(value) => write!(f, "{name} = {:?}", value.as_str()),
None => write!(f, "{name}"),
}
}
Self::Version(version, _) => match version {
Some(version) => write!(f, "{version}"),
None => Ok(()),
},
}
}
}
